How Does Ddr3 Memory Compare To Ddr4 In Terms Of Performance?

DDR3 memory has been the standard for desktop and laptop PCs for many years, but it’s now been replaced by DDR4. DDR4 offers several improvements over DDR3, including faster clock speeds, lower power consumption, and higher densities.

In terms of performance, DDR4 is generally faster than DDR3. It can transfer data more quickly, and its higher clock speeds allow it to process information faster. As a result, DDR4 is better suited for high-performance applications, such as gaming and video editing.

However, it’s worth noting that DDR4 and DDR3 are not directly comparable. DDR4 is a new generation of memory, and its performance and features may not be directly comparable to DDR3. Instead, it’s important to consider your specific needs and choose the RAM that best suits your needs.
